I've spent the last few months working on commissions. I'm delighted to be fully booked with commissions until February 2022. This means that I have plenty of projects in the pipeline.


Last week, I completed my latest painting 'The Champions'. It is a mixed media piece that commemorates Lancashire's County Championship win in 2011 and has been produced on behalf of the Lancashire Cricket Foundation.


Lancashire Cricket Club will be auctioning the painting at a Members' event on Monday 1st November to raise funds for the Foundation. It's been a delight to produce, although painting so many faces did have its stressful moments. I consider 'The Champions' as one of my greatest artistic challenges so I can't wait to see it head off to its new home.

In the meantime, another commission piece has settled into its new home. A portrait of the England Cricket Captain, Joe Root. This was commissioned for an 18th birthday. And to receive such lovely feedback to say that the recipient "absolutely loved it", was incredible.
